was wird auf fehmarn angebaut

haskell map function with 2 arguments

For example, we can define an add function and subsequently a single-argument inc function, by merely pre-applying 1 to add: Curry lived from 1900-1982 and spent much of his life at Penn State—but he also helped work on ENIAC at UPenn. First div 6 is evaluated and returns a function of type Int -> Int. Haskell infers the type of this new function to be a function that takes an integer and returns an integer. To simulate nullary functions, you have to . Intro to Haskell Syntax - Andrew Gibiansky which means that the function f is equivalent to the lambda expression \x -> x^2. . Haskell - Higher-order functions - DevTut Operators are functions which can be used in infix style. Use the curry function (from Prelude or Data.Tuple) to convert a function that takes tuples to a function that takes two arguments. The result of applying only the first argument is to yield another function to which later the second argument can be applied. zipWith (,) xs ys == zip xs ys zipWith f [x1,x2 . In Haskell, a function of two arguments need not necessarily be applied to two arguments. Functions can take functions as arguments while returning a function as well. Haskell : map - Zvon One of the main reasons to use purrr is the flexible and concise syntax for specifying .f, the function to apply. Applying map to a function with two arguments. : haskell Answer (1 of 2): Yes. Data.Map - downloads.haskell.org map function application over a list of functions. All Haskell multi-argument functions return functions as results (due to currying), so most of the time the term higher-order function refers to functions which take other . λ Tony's Blog λ - Haskell Functions Take One Argument Does Haskell have For Loops? — Monday Morning Haskell Representing multi-argument functions like this is called currying (after the logician Haskell Curry . Haskell Language Tutorial => Apply a tuple function to two... Only the choice of merge tactics determines strictness. map () function specification. That argument is of the type (List a) and it returns a value [not a function]. There are no specific syntax in Haskell for function applications. The isInfixOf function takes two lists and returns True iff the first list is contained, . The general syntax is func arg1 arg2 arg3 ..However, parentheses may be required in some expressions: not (3 < 5), evaluates to False, but not 3 < 5 is invalid, as Haskell will interpret the expression as (not 3) < 5, erroring out when it tries to boolean . Function syntax in Haskell might seem weird at first. As a Haskell definition it is.

Schiffsreise Schottland Irland, تفسير حلم زوجي يتكلم مع صديقتي, Kaliumsorbat Zitronensäure Konservierung, Comsol Integrate Over Surface, Srecna Slava Gif, Articles H

haskell map function with 2 argumentsAuthor

cien coffein shampoo lidl preis

haskell map function with 2 arguments